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add instructions for checking out main and making a new branch to HTML/CSS coursework #264

Closed
40thieves opened this issue Sep 4, 2023 · 4 comments
Assignees
Milestone

Comments

@40thieves
Copy link
Contributor

Which module(s) and week(s) does this change affect?
Module(s): HTML/CSS
Week(s): 2 & 3

What is the work that needs to be done?

Add instructions to the Cakes Co coursework (CodeYourFuture/Module-HTML-CSS#13) and Form Control coursework (CodeYourFuture/Module-HTML-CSS#6) on how to:

  1. Switch to the main branch
  2. Create a new branch from main for the relevant week's coursework

Why is this work important to do?

In #223, we discussed how we wanted to introduce Git branching strategies. We concluded that the "feature branch-esque" strategy (i.e. 1 branch per week) is the most "realistic".

Therefore we should add some instructions when trainees will be creating branches for the first time: in week 2 of the HTML/CSS module.

Additional context

Who might need to know about this change?

@CodeYourFuture/global-syllabus

@40thieves 40thieves self-assigned this Sep 4, 2023
@github-project-automation github-project-automation bot moved this to 📋 Backlog in Curriculum Planning Sep 4, 2023
@40thieves 40thieves moved this from 📋 Backlog to 🏗 In progress in Curriculum Planning Sep 4, 2023
@40thieves
Copy link
Contributor Author

I've made a proposal to change the tickets here: https://gist.github.com/40thieves/fb2f9de4999e1b5cfa3b5eb1572d4113. @CodeYourFuture/global-syllabus could you please review?

If we're happy with that, I can copy the changes into the tickets. Also as noted in a comment it would be helpful if someone with access to the CYF Youtube account could create "clip" for the relevant piece of the VSCode video.

@40thieves 40thieves moved this from 🏗 In progress to 👀 In review in Curriculum Planning Sep 4, 2023
@SallyMcGrath
Copy link
Member

I'm happy with it! And I made the clip, I think

https://youtube.com/clip/Ugkx2OzD279ry4XKFNpeyqJTeBqtrbGJfgRq

@illicitonion
Copy link
Member

LGTM!

@SallyMcGrath SallyMcGrath added this to the HTML-CSS milestone Sep 14, 2023
@40thieves
Copy link
Contributor Author

Tickets have now been updated. Closing.

@github-project-automation github-project-automation bot moved this from 👀 In review to ✅ Done in Curriculum Planning Sep 22, 2023
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
Archived in project
Development

No branches or pull requests

3 participants